Maker: T. & R. Boote Description: Tile of earthenware transfer-printed and painted in colors depicting "Autumn" from a series representing the seasons, probably designed by Kate Greenaway. Many tile designs have similar qualities to contemporary book illustration, and indeed many designers produced work for both books and tiles. One of the most celebrated children's book illustrators of the period was Kate Greenaway(1846 -190), who became well known for her drawings of children in period costume. The style of the figure on this tile is close to that of Greenaway, and it is likely to have been her work.
